JSF Financial LLC acquired a new stake in Unum Group (NYSE:UNM - Free Report) during the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The firm acquired 13,148 shares of the financial services provider's stock, valued at approximately $1,062,000.

Several other hedge funds and other institutional investors also recently added to or reduced their stakes in the stock. Brown Miller Wealth Management LLC acquired a new position in Unum Group during the second quarter valued at approximately $274,000. Hennessy Advisors Inc. bought a new stake in shares of Unum Group during the 2nd quarter worth $8,593,000. QRG Capital Management Inc. boosted its holdings in shares of Unum Group by 4.5% during the 2nd quarter. QRG Capital Management Inc. now owns 19,915 shares of the financial services provider's stock worth $1,608,000 after buying an additional 852 shares during the period. Mirae Asset Global Investments Co. Ltd. lifted its position in Unum Group by 7.0% during the 2nd quarter. Mirae Asset Global Investments Co. Ltd. now owns 150,251 shares of the financial services provider's stock worth $12,134,000 after acquiring an additional 9,884 shares during the last quarter. Finally, Vicus Capital acquired a new position in Unum Group during the 2nd quarter worth $253,000.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 86.57% of the company's stock.

Unum Group Price Performance

Shares of UNM stock opened at $79.43 on Friday. The stock has a 50 day moving average of $72.98 and a two-hundred day moving average of $77.19. The company has a current ratio of 0.30, a quick ratio of 0.30 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.31. The company has a market capitalization of $13.53 billion, a P/E ratio of 9.50, a P/E/G ratio of 1.34 and a beta of 0.36. Unum Group has a 12 month low of $59.98 and a 12 month high of $84.48.

Unum Group (NYSE:UNM -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Tuesday, July 29th. The financial services provider reported $2.07 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$2.23 by ($0.16). The firm had revenue of $3.36 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.35 billion. Unum Group had a net margin of 11.77% and a return on equity of 13.44%. The business's revenue for the quarter was up 4.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$2.16 earnings per share. Unum Group has set its FY 2025 guidance at 8.500-8.50 EPS. As a group, equities analysts expect that Unum Group will post 9.14 EPS for the current year.

Unum Group Increases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, August 15th. Stockholders of record on Friday, July 25th were given a dividend of $0.46 per share. This is an increase from Unum Group's previous quarterly dividend of $0.42. The ex-dividend date was Friday, July 25th. This represents a $1.84 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.3%. Unum Group's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 22.01%.

About Unum Group

(Free Report)

Unum Group, together with its subsidiaries, provides financial protection benefit solutions primarily in the United States, the United Kingdom, Poland, and internationally. It operates through Unum US, Unum International, Colonial Life, and Closed Block segment. The company offers group long-term and short-term disability, group life, and accidental death and dismemberment products; supplemental and voluntary products, such as individual disability, voluntary benefits, and dental and vision products; and accident, sickness, disability, life, and cancer and critical illness products.
